Output 1f868bf5462f6ada40d85e57b27b0760c06f269c2ed85a89228c34ea41ae7aa3:1

value
25927365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bfe6500aa955cfc9433966bb20b4e442926f6c6 OP_EQUAL
address
3A5SAeF5u1TbQfXmzUWRcjytRcfmZqp2uv
transaction
1f868bf5462f6ada40d85e57b27b0760c06f269c2ed85a89228c34ea41ae7aa3
confirmations
362004
spent
true